Oil prices fall

Oil futures have fallen amid pressure after the resumption of traffic in the Suez Canal, Report informs.
The OPEC meeting to be held this week is in the focus of traders.
May futures for Brent crude fell 84 cents, or 1.3 percent, to $64.14 a barrel.
As a result of trading, futures for WTI oil also fell in price by $1.01, or 1.6 percent, to $60.55 per barrel.
Over March, WTI crude oil futures fell in price by 1 percent, while Brent prices fell by less than 1 percent. Meanwhile, since the beginning of this year, both grades of oil have risen in price by about 20 percent.
